Oil Struggles Are Far From Over

Oil prices dipped below $20 per barrel on Monday, touching lows not seen since February 2002, before edging higher into Tuesday’s Asian trading session. Brent crude, the global benchmark, fell to its lowest point in 18 years, $21.65 per barrel.
